Minimal Hard Edge Op/Art

Minimalist art is generally characterized by precise, hard-edged, unitary geometric forms; rigid planes of color— personally mixed colors, or sometimes just a single color; nonhierarchical, mathematically regular compositions, often based on a grid; the reduction to pure self-referential form, emptied of all external references; and an anonymous surface appearance, without any gestural inflection.


Architectural Stained Glass

Stained glass is used in homes, churches, and businesses to provide a centerpiece of the architecture and to enhance the living environment with screens of light and color.

Unlike machine made glass, genuine antique, mouth blown stained glass is characterized by vibrant colors with a crystaline quality one finds in precious stones. The manufacturing techniques of the glass that Mel uses have been around for five-hundred years.
